ArchivesSpace 4.1.0 now available

 

ArchivesSpace is announcing the availability of v4.1.0. You can download it at https://github.com/archivesspace/archivesspace/releases/tag/v4.1.0. Both our standard distribution and Docker distribution are available for this release.

 

More information about what’s in this release and the link to download it are at https://github.com/archivesspace/archivesspace/releases/tag/v4.1.0. Information on upgrading to a new version of ArchivesSpace is available at https://docs.archivesspace.org/administration/upgrading/. Voting for Medium Level Representative on the Governance Board Opens Soon

 

The ArchivesSpace governance model is built on the principles of maintaining a high level of community engagement and fostering an active and responsive community. It provides opportunities for all levels of our membership to participate in and provide guidance for the development of the ArchivesSpace application and community activities. 

 

This year we have one open position on the Governance Board, for the representative for institutions at the Medium membership level. The elected person will serve a three-year term from July 1, 2025, to June 30, 2028. Each member organization at the Medium level will get one vote in this election and we expect to open voting next week. The Voting Member we have on record for each eligible organization will be sent a link to their ballot via email once voting opens. Membership update

 

We are excited to welcome our newest members to our community! Some of our new members since April 30th include: 

 

  • Roxbury Community College | Boston, MA

 

As of May 30th, we have 529 General members, 24 Educational Program members, 2 Registered Service Providers, and 3 Consortium Providers.
